One of our members is attempting to photograph and document all the warband's he's used in Song of Blades and Heroes over the last 4 years or so. It's one of our club's favorite games and the open composition format means that it's cheap and easy to make lots of warbands of varying styles.

The first part is here: http://chicagoskirmish.blogspot.com/2015/02/the-warband-project-part-one.html
9 Great warbands contaiting a wide variety of figures including some real vintage classics

Glad you guys liked it and happy to be of inspiration. The mix and match quality of the game has lead to a wonderful mix of warbands on the table. Some are mixed though most tend to be relatively thematic. Over the past few years we've had bands based around orcs, sentient animals, elves, kobolds, Tharks, Barbarians, Raiders, Chaos, Medieval questing parties, undead, faeries, atlantean orcs, hobgoblins and many others.
